Mopping can be irregularApp can be confusing for some usersFrequently asked questions1. How do robot vacuums navigate around my home?
Robot vacuums use a variety of innovations to browse, consisting of LIDAR, visual recognition, and mapping software application. LIDAR (Light Detection and Ranging) utilizes a laser to develop a detailed map of your home, while visual acknowledgment technology helps the vacuum determine and avoid challenges. Mapping software application permits the vacuum to remember various areas and clean them effectively.
2. Can robot vacuums clean all types of floors?
A lot of robot vacuums are developed to clean both carpets and tough floors. However, some models, like the Dyson 360 Heurist, are much better matched for difficult floorings and low-pile carpets. Designs with mopping capabilities, such as the Deebot Ozmo T8 AIVI and Xiaomi Mi Robot Vacuum-Mop P, are perfect for difficult floorings.
3. How often should I run my robot vacuum?
The frequency of usage depends on your specific needs. For homes with family pets or high traffic, running the vacuum daily is suggested. For less busy homes, running the vacuum every couple of days must be sufficient. You can set a cleaning schedule through the vacuum's app to automate the procedure.
4. Are robot vacuums simple to maintain?
Generally, yes. Many robot vacuums require minimal maintenance, such as clearing the dustbin, cleaning the brushes, and changing filters. Designs with auto-empty features, like the iRobot Roomba i7+ and Shark IQ Robot Self-Empty, require even less frequent manual maintenance.
5. Can robot vacuums climb stairs?
No, many robot vacuums are not created to climb stairs. They have integrated sensors that spot stairs and prevent them from falling. Some designs, like the iRobot Roomba, can produce virtual boundaries to keep the vacuum far from stairs.
6. Are robot vacuums loud?
The majority of robot vacuums operate at a moderate sound level, but some designs, like the Xiaomi Mi Robot Vacuum-Mop P, are developed to be peaceful. If noise is an issue, try to find models with a low decibel rating or that deal peaceful cleaning modes.
